Effect of the hydrothermal treatment and amount of structure directing agent on the surface properties for SBA-15 mesostructure

Abstract

    Six samples of SBA-15 mesostructure were prepared. Process was proceeded with constant amount of TEOS, at different temperatures (70,100 and 130 Cº) using different amounts of P123 as structure directing agent (SDA).

Results showed that both, the temperature of the hydrothermal treatment and the amount of (SDA) clearly affect on isothermal adsorption curves and the all pore structure factors.  When the mass of SDA was 23 m.mol at different temperature    (70,100,130 Cº) the specific surface area was 640,734 and 382 m2/g respectively.

Where at constant temperature 100 Cº and different mass of SDA (23, 46, 69 m.mol ) the surface area was 734,852,832 m2/g respectively .The distribution of pore volume also was changed.
